| Fayetteville |

| Population 2002: | 60,732 |
| Population 2000: | 58,047 |
| Elevation: | 1,400 feet |
| Area codes: | 479 |
| Land area: | 43.4 square miles |
| Foreign born: | 6.4% (2.7% Latin America, 2.4% Asia, 0.8% Europe) |
| Population growth: | +2,685 (+4.63%) |
| County: | Washington |
| Industries: | Educational,health and social services (27.3%), Retail trade (13.5%), Manufacturing (12.3%), Arts,entertainment,recreation,accommodation and food services (10.8%). |

| Races |
| White Non-Hispanic: | 84.0% |
| Black: | 5.1% |
| Hispanic: | 4.9% |
| Two or more races: | 2.4% |
| American Indian: | 2.3% |
| Other race: | 2.0% |
| Chinese: | 0.9% |
| Other Asian: | 0.6% |

| Marital Status |
| Now married: | 49.1% |
| Never married: | 35.5% |
| Divorced: | 9.8% |
| Widowed: | 4.2% |
| Separated: | 1.4% |

| Median |
| House value: | $100,300 |
| Household income: | $31,345 |
| Resident age: | 26.9 years |

| Education |
| High school or higher: | 86.9% |
| Bachelor's degree or higher: | 41.2% |
| Graduate or professional degree: | 17.9% |
| Unemployed: | 13.9% |

| Crime Statistics |
| 2002 burglaries: | 355 (603.3 per 100,000) |
| 2002 crime index: | 314.7 - nationwide average is 329, higher means more crime |
| 2002 assaults: | 149 (253.2 per 100,000) |
| 2002 auto thefts: | 98 (166.5 per 100,000) |
| 2002 rapes: | 42 (71.4 per 100,000) |
| 2002 robberies: | 31 (52.7 per 100,000) |
| 2002 larceny counts: | 2,352 (3997.1 per 100,000) |
| 2002 murders: | none |
